Elmer Randall, Jr., 86, of Falls City, NE, passed away July 12, 2018 at Falls City. He was born May 18, 1932 on the Iowa Tribe of Nebraska and Kansas Reservation to Elmer and Leatha (Joslin) Randall. 

He married Joan Marie Milburn on November 15, 1953 at Hiawatha, KS. She passed away February 11, 2018.

Junior was raised in Rulo, NE area and graduated Rulo High School in 1949. He turned down an academic scholarship to college to care for his ill father and help provide for his mother and younger sister. He worked as a dredge operator on the Missouri River. When married the couple established their home in Falls City and he worked a total of three jobs for fifteen years each. He worked as a truck driver for Falls City Mercantile, was a salesman for Falls City Meat Company and a warehouse supervisor for Woodings Verona. He retired in 1997 and then worked part time jobs to stay busy.

He enjoyed all outdoor activities, especially, hunting, fishing, boating and camping. He was a mentor and teacher to his children, grandchildren and great grandchildren and a caregiver to his wife when she became ill. He was a member of Sts. Peter and Paul Catholic Church.
